After that, subsequent constitutions adhered to the same pattern and additionally made arrangements for a state seal. Despite these initiatives, no further activity was required to really develop a seal for the state up until September 25, 1801. It got on this day that that agents from both the Us senate as well as Legislature created committees to choose a layout for a seal as well as to actually reduce the seal for use by the state.

This seal was made use of by seven guvs until 1829, when an additional seal was presented. The 2nd seal was made use of up until 1869, when the seal that is currently being used in Tennessee was presented throughout Governor William Brownlow's management. Today seal bears words of the state motto of Tennessee, which was taken on by the 95th General Assembly in 1987.
